Nickolai of the North

by Lucy Daniel-Raby

Age rating: Ages 12–15 · Teens

Age rating and Christian content guidance for parents.

First published 2005

Nickolai, a young boy, journeys through the harsh northern landscape, facing challenges and discovering his strength.
